How can you ensure cross-browser compatibility using testing tools?

  I HUB Talent – The Best Testing Tools Training in Hyderabad

When it comes to mastering Testing Tools in HyderabadI HUB Talent stands out as the leading training institute. With a strong focus on practical learning, real-time projects, and expert mentorship, I HUB Talent has established itself as the go-to destination for individuals looking to build a successful career in software testing.

Why Choose I HUB Talent for Testing Tools Training?

  1. Comprehensive Curriculum – Our course covers Manual Testing, Automation Testing, Selenium, QTP, JMeter, LoadRunner, API Testing, and more.

  2. Expert Trainers – Learn from industry professionals with hands-on experience in software testing.

  3. Real-Time Projects – Work on live projects to gain practical exposure to testing tools and techniques.

  4. Placement Assistance – We provide career support, resume building, and interview preparation to help students secure jobs in top companies.

  5. Flexible Training Modes – Choose from classroom training, online training, or self-paced learning based on your convenience.

  6. Affordable Fees – Get quality Testing Tools training in Hyderabad at competitive pricing. Testing tools are essential in software development because they help ensure the quality, reliability, and performance of software applications. Here are some key reasons why they are important: Bug Detection & Prevention – Automated testing tools help identify defects early in the development cycle, reducing the cost and effort of fixing them later.

Performance testing plays a critical role in ensuring that applications perform optimally under various conditions, especially as user load increases. The goal is to identify and address potential performance bottlenecks, measure system responsiveness, and ensure the system can handle expected traffic without degrading in speed or reliability.

Ensuring cross-browser compatibility using testing tools involves a combination of automated testing, manual verification, and adopting best practices in development. Here’s a step-by-step approach using testing tools:

1. Use Cross-Browser Testing Tools

These tools simulate or run tests across multiple browsers, operating systems, and devices:

  • BrowserStack: Provides real devices and browsers for manual and automated testing.

  • Sauce Labs: Offers a large cloud-based platform for automated cross-browser testing.

  • LambdaTest: Supports manual and automated testing across many browsers and OS combinations.

  • CrossBrowserTesting by SmartBear: Includes screenshot testing, live testing, and automation.

2. Automate Tests with Frameworks

Use test automation frameworks with cross-browser testing services:

  • Selenium WebDriver: Write test scripts that can run on multiple browsers.

  • Playwright or Puppeteer: Modern frameworks supporting Chromium, Firefox, and WebKit.

  • Cypress: Now supports multiple browsers (Chrome, Firefox, Edge) with excellent debugging tools.

3. Perform Responsive Design Testing

Test your design and layout on different screen sizes:

  • Use tools like Responsively App, Chrome DevTools Device Mode, or integrated tools in BrowserStack and LambdaTest.

4. Use Linting and Polyfills

  • Autoprefixer: Automatically adds vendor prefixes to CSS for different browsers.

  • Babel: Transpiles modern JavaScript to versions compatible with older browsers.

  • Modernizr: Detects browser features and lets you provide fallbacks.

5. Conduct Visual Regression Testing

To catch rendering differences:

  • Tools: Percy, Appli tools, Backstop JS.

  • These tools compare screenshots pixel-by-pixel to identify UI discrepancies.

6. Use Continuous Integration (CI)

Integrate cross-browser testing in CI/CD pipelines:

  • Use GitHub Actions, Jenkins, or Circle CI to automatically run tests on multiple browsers after each commit.

7. Manual Testing for Edge Cases

  • Use real devices for browsers and situations not well-simulated (e.g., Safari on older iOS).

  • Check accessibility, performance, and animations, which can behave differently across browsers.

Comments

Popular posts from this blog

What is Selenium, and why is it so popular in test automation?

What are software testing tools?

How do test management tools improve the testing process?